At the Albertville Olympics, Michel Pruefer established a new world record with a speed of 229.29kph on the Les Arcs track.

Speed skiing, also known as the Flying Kilometre or the White Fear, consists of a straight tuck down a dizzyingly steep slope. The skier achieving the fastest speed across a designated timing area is the winner. The skill lies in maintaining the most aerodynamic position and allowing the skis to slide optimally at speeds that can exceed 130mph.

Skis are long, around 2m40, with little or no sidecut. All equipment is appropriately aerodynamic, and this is definitely the sport for you if you fancy stuffing bits of polystyrene down your favourite rubber suit.
